REFICAR Selects Merichem Technologies For Treatment Of LPG, Jet Fuel, And Spent Caustic

Source: Merichem Company

Refineria de Cartagena S. A. (REFICAR) has selected Merichem Company (Merichem) to provide multiple technologies for treatment of hydrocarbons and spent caustic at its refinery in Cartagena, Colombia. Merichem will license its AMINEX™, THIOLEX™ and REGEN® technologies and supply modular equipment to treat Coker LPG and Saturated LPG at the facility. Merichem will also license its NAPFINING™, MERICAT™ II, and AQUAFINING™ technologies as well as supply modular equipment, including salt and clay beds for treatment of kerosene/jet fuel. These technologies are based on Merichem's proprietary, state-of-the-art, non-dispersive FIBER-FILM® Contactor.

In addition, REFICAR has also selected Merichem's MERICON™ technology and equipment for the treatment of spent caustic generated by new and existing units.

Merichem has more than 35 years of acidic impurities removal and sweetening experience and offers a complete portfolio of H2S, CO2, naphthenic acid and mercaptan removal or sweetening processes, systems and products to fit a wide range of applications.
